Description

The role of project manager requires maintaining a balance between the demands of the customer, the project, the team, and the organization. This provides a real challenge in the fields of time management and prioritization. Successful Project Management covers the more technical aspects of a project from start to completion, and contains tested and tried techniques on managing stake holders, effective risk management, project planning, launch, and execution. This fifth edition contains new features including summary points at the end of each chapter and a glossary of key terms.
